Erica Rand

    Erica Rand je spisovateľka, kritička a aktivistka, ktorá sa zameriava na vizuálnu kultúru a rodové štúdiá. Jej dielo skúma, ako vizuálne umenie a médiá formujú naše chápanie identity a spoločnosti. Randová sa svojím písaním snaží nielen analyzovať, ale aj inšpirovať k aktivizmu a spoločenskej zmene. Jej prístup je prenikavý a provokatívny, nabáda čitateľov k zamysleniu nad mocenskými štruktúrami a ich vizuálnymi prejavmi.

      Erica Rand uses multiple meanings of hip check-an athlete using their hip to throw an opponent off balance and the inspection of racialized gender-to consider the workings of queer gender, race, and writing.

    • Erica Rand, a professor specializing in Art and Visual Culture as well as Women and Gender Studies, explores themes of identity and culture in her works. Her notable publications include "The Ellis Island Snow Globe" and "Barbie’s Queer Accessories," both from Duke University Press, showcasing her unique perspective on societal norms and representations.
